Technical Details of Kingston Canvas React Plus 512 GB SDXC
- Capacity: 512 GB
- Card type: SDXC (Secure Digital eXtended Capacity)
- Speed class: UHS‑II, Class 10
- Video speed class: V60
- Interface compatibility: UHS‑II (backward compatible with UHS‑I devices)
- Recommended use: 4K video recording, high‑speed continuous shooting, RAW image capture

how to install Kingston Canvas React Plus 512 GB SDXC
- Check camera or reader compatibility: Ensure your device supports SDXC and, for maximum speed, is capable of utilizing UHS‑II cards.
- Power off your camera or computer before insertion to prevent data writing errors.
- Insert the card into the camera’s SD card slot or into a high‑speed SD card reader connected to your computer.
- Format the card in the device you’ll be using for the primary workflow (exFAT is commonly recommended for 512 GB SDXC cards). If you must format on a computer, choose exFAT with a standard allocation size that matches your operating system guidance.
- Post‑format check: Confirm the card is recognized, perform a quick test capture or transfer to ensure read/write stability, and enable any camera‑specific optimizations for performance (e.g., setting the appropriate video bitrate or RAW settings).
- Care and maintenance: Store the card in a protective case when not in use, and avoid exposing it to extreme temperatures or moisture more than necessary. Back up important footage regularly to protect your project data.

Is the Kingston Canvas React Plus 512 GB SDXC card compatible with UHS‑I devices?
Yes. It is designed for UHS‑II to deliver maximum speeds on compatible cameras, but it is backward compatible with UHS‑I devices and readers. You’ll still be able to use it, though you won’t access the full UHS‑II performance on older hardware. -

What does the V60 rating mean for my footage?
The V60 video speed class guarantees a minimum sustained write speed suitable for smooth 4K recording, reducing the risk of dropped frames or buffer pauses during long takes and high‑bitrate footage. -
How should I format this card for best performance?
Format the card in the device you will use most frequently, preferably in exFAT format. If you format on a computer, ensure you select the correct file system and allocation settings to optimize performance for your camera or editor workflow. -
